Applications:
Piezoelectric transducers are used by dental surgeons in ultrasonic dental scalers for scaling and root planning, which involves the removal of plaque, stains, tartar or calculus on the surface of teeth and roots. The scaler tip insert vibrates against the tooth, and then create ultrasound waves that break apart the hard calculus on the tooth structure. The piezoelectric ceramics in the ultrasonic dental scalers application operates as a transducer by rapidly adjusting dimensions when it is excited by an electrical signal at high frequency.Water also flows out of the scaler, and combined with the vibration,produces a cavitation effect where millions of tiny bubbles collapse with enormous energy, causing the cell walls of bacteria in the plaque to break up.
